title: Banyutus lethalis
text: Banyutus lethalis is an African antlion. It is proposed as the mimic for the gregarious African antlion, Hagenomyia tristis, but can be identified based on the longer antennae and a bicoloured pterostigma. Both species fly gregariously through long grass and can be collected together. The larvae of B. lethalis are non-pit building, whereas those of H. tristis are pit-builders.
